After the last five years of completely shitty WiFi and the stock Comcast/Xfinity modem-router, I decided to buy my own equipment when I moved. Well, last night was my first in the new place, so I did some research and set up an Orbi system by Netgear. This thing absolutely screams! Setup was super simple using their app and it’s a nice looking unit. Mine has a satellite that also includes three LAN ports, which is ideal for the new place. I picked up the Netgear CM600 modem with it. Solid setup all the way around. If you need a new home WiFi setup I suggest you check out Orbi.

It’s funny you mentioned that Chuck! When I ordered service to the new place I was crystal clear that I’d use my own modem. When the sales guy sent the confirmation email it showed $10 for modem rental. I caught it while still on the call and he acted as if it were a mistake and resent a corrected order.
Last night when I activated service, my modem would show a connection but I had no service. After about an hour on the phone with a tech support person she said my order hadn’t been confirmed via text message (it had been, which is what I did with the rep a week before) so she resent confirmation and it too showed a modem rental fee. Only after many attempts and me about losing my shit did she remove the charge. It’s all sorted now, but I watch that bill.
Comcast is a shitty company with shitty employees. This is why I’m going internet only and killed the very pricy TV package. While I can afford it, I don’t like giving the extra money to such a terrible company. I’m using Hulu Live TV.
Unfortunately they are also the only game in town for me.
